虚拟编程是什么工作岗位

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    虚拟编程是一种涉及虚拟现实技术的工作岗位。虚拟编程员是通过编写代码和开发软件来创建虚拟现实(VR)和增强现实(AR)应用程序和体验的专业人士。以下是对虚拟编程工作岗位的详细描述。

    1. 技能要求:
      虚拟编程岗位要求具备扎实的编程和软件开发技能。常见的编程语言和工具包括C++、Unity、Unreal Engine、Java、Python等。此外,还需要熟悉虚拟现实硬件设备和软件平台,如Oculus Rift、HTC Vive、Microsoft HoloLens等。

    2. 软件开发:
      虚拟编程员负责使用编程语言和工具来开发虚拟现实和增强现实应用程序。他们需要理解虚拟现实技术的原理,并将其应用于软件开发过程中。开发过程包括需求分析、设计、编码和调试等阶段。

    3. 交互设计:
      虚拟编程员需要与虚拟现实和增强现实应用程序的用户界面和交互设计师合作,确保用户在虚拟环境中的交互体验流畅而直观。他们需要关注用户需求和行为,设计能够与用户有效互动的虚拟世界。

    4. 测试和优化:
      虚拟编程员需要进行应用程序的测试和优化工作,确保应用程序在虚拟现实设备上的性能和稳定性。他们需要定位和解决可能导致应用程序崩溃或运行缓慢的问题,并进行性能优化,以提供流畅的虚拟体验。

    5. 探索新技术:
      虚拟编程岗位需要对新兴的虚拟现实和增强现实技术保持敏感,并持续关注行业的发展。他们需要学习和掌握新的开发工具和技术,以保持竞争力,并提供最新的虚拟编程解决方案。

    总结而言,虚拟编程是一项专门从事虚拟现实和增强现实应用程序开发的工作岗位。它要求掌握多种编程语言和技术,并与其他领域的专业人才密切合作,以实现高质量的虚拟体验。通过不断发展和学习,虚拟编程员可以为用户带来越来越出色的虚拟现实体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    虚拟编程是一种工作岗位,主要涉及开发和设计虚拟现实(VR)和增强现实(AR)应用程序和软件。虚拟编程师专注于使用各种编程语言和技术构建虚拟现实环境和交互式体验。以下是关于虚拟编程工作岗位的一些重要信息:

    1. 熟悉虚拟现实技术:虚拟编程师需要熟悉虚拟现实技术的工作原理和应用场景。他们需要了解虚拟现实设备的特性和功能,并基于这些设备来开发相应的软件和应用程序。

    2. 编程技能要求:虚拟编程师通常需要掌握多种编程语言,如C++、C#、Java等。此外,他们还需要了解虚拟现实开发平台和框架,如Unity、Unreal Engine等。

    3. 设计虚拟环境:虚拟编程师负责设计虚拟环境,包括场景布局、建筑物和物体的构建和放置等。他们需要使用虚拟现实建模工具来创建虚拟环境,并确保用户可以自由浏览和与环境进行交互。

    4. 开发交互式功能:虚拟编程师需要为虚拟现实应用程序添加交互式功能,以提供更加沉浸式的用户体验。这可能包括手势控制、触摸屏幕和头部追踪等技术。

    5. 测试和调试:虚拟编程师负责测试和调试虚拟现实应用程序,以确保它们能够稳定运行和提供良好的性能。他们需要识别和解决潜在的问题,并与团队合作进行改进和优化。

    总的来说,虚拟编程是一种专注于开发虚拟现实和增强现实应用程序的工作岗位。虚拟编程师需要具备扎实的编程技能和对虚拟现实技术的深入理解,能够设计虚拟环境和开发交互式功能,同时也需要具备测试和调试能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    虚拟编程是指使用虚拟现实(Virtual Reality)技术和编程知识来构建虚拟世界,并为用户提供沉浸式的交互体验。在虚拟编程中,程序员需要通过编写代码来创建虚拟场景、模拟现实物体和设置交互规则等,以实现用户与虚拟世界的互动。

    虚拟编程工作岗位涉及的技术领域非常广泛,包括图形学、计算机视觉、游戏开发等。具体的工作职责和操作流程会根据不同的公司和项目有所不同,但一般包括以下几个方面:

    1. 虚拟现实平台选择与搭建:根据项目需求,程序员需要选择合适的虚拟现实平台(如Unity3D、Unreal Engine等)并搭建开发环境。

    2. 虚拟场景和模型设计:程序员会根据项目需求,使用3D建模工具(如Blender、Maya等)来设计并创建虚拟场景和模型。这些场景和模型可以是现实世界的复制,也可以是虚构的。

    3. 虚拟现实交互规则的设定:程序员会使用脚本语言(如C#、C++等)编写代码来设定虚拟现实中的交互规则,比如实现虚拟手柄的动作检测、物体的碰撞检测等。

    4. 用户界面设计与开发:在虚拟编程中,用户界面比传统软件更加重要。程序员需要设计并开发用户友好的交互界面,让用户能够方便地使用虚拟现实设备进行操作。

    5. 虚拟现实系统优化:由于虚拟现实需要实时渲染大量的图形和计算,对计算机硬件有较高的要求。因此,程序员需要对虚拟编程系统进行优化,提高系统的性能,以确保用户能够流畅地体验虚拟现实。

    6. 项目测试与问题解决:在开发过程中,程序员需要进行系统测试,发现和解决问题。这包括虚拟现实设备和软件之间的兼容性问题、性能问题等。

    总的来说,虚拟编程工作岗位要求程序员具备扎实的编程基础和相关技术的知识,同时要熟悉虚拟现实平台的使用和开发,具备良好的逻辑思维能力和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部